Libertyville, AL vs Newbern, AL
Libertyville, AL and Newbern, AL have a very similar cost of living, with only a 0.6% difference in their overall index. Libertyville scores 79 while Newbern scores 79 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Libertyville are $97,900 compared to $95,000 in Newbern, a 3% gap.
Median household income in Libertyville is $81,042 compared to $36,346 in Newbern (+123%). While Libertyville is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
Climate-wise, Libertyville is notably warmer with an average of 68.8°F compared to 64.1°F in Newbern. Libertyville receives more rainfall at 59.1" per year compared to 54.9" in Newbern.
